Little known Cole Howard of Fort Worth, Texas can take comfort that in his very first major golf tournament he joined the ranks of Ben Crane, Vijay Singh and Bubba Watson to also not make the cut this weekend at the U.S. Open.
Howard, 26, made the Open with a solid finish at sectional qualifying event a few weeks ago. He has been a "minor" league golfer scratching out checks on the smaller tours in hopes of eventually moving his way up.
Unfortunately, The Olympic Club in San Francisco tore him up as it did so many other professional golfers.
Howard shot an 80 on Day 1 and an 84 on Day 2 to finish plus-24. His total score of 164 is second-to-last.
